2027 five-star running back Kemon Spell is currently committed to the Penn State Nittany Lions, but there's no guarantee that it stays that way until signing day.
Spell is still being recruited by several schools, and according to Rivals' Hayes Fawcett , will take visits starting this fall. He will visit the Ohio State Buckeyes, Tennessee Volunteers, USC Trojans, Alabama Crimson Tide, Notre Dame Fighting Irish, and Michigan Wolverines. Spell is the top-rated running back in the 2027 recruiting class, per Rivals.
Spell is from the Pittsburgh area and goes to McKeesport High School. He is the top recruit in Pennsylvania and the ninth-best recruit in the country, per 247Sports composite rankings. He committed to the Nittany Lions on August 2.
